Skip to definition.
Get the FREE one-click dictionary software for Windows or the iPhone/iPad and Android apps

Noun: granadilla  ,gra-nu'di-lu
  1. Tropical American passionflower yielding the large granadilla fruit
    - giant granadilla, Passiflora quadrangularis
  2. Considered best for fruit
    - sweet granadilla, Passiflora ligularis
  3. Brazilian passionflower cultivated for its deep purple fruit
    - purple granadillo, Passiflora edulis
  4. The egg-shaped edible fruit of tropical American vines related to passionflowers

Derived forms: granadillas

Type of: passion fruit, passionflower, passionflower vine

Encyclopedia: Granadilla